Those are all some memorable games, but just to nitpick you got a few dates and names wrong. The '95 Belfry @ Leslie was the biggest game (attendance-wise) that I have ever seen. The starting RB for Belfry was Adam Eastwood (Belfry ran the Pro-I that year so there was only one tailback), and he ran for 210 yards and two TDs. Both teams had one loss in the district that year, Belfry to Leslie, and Leslie to Sheldon Clark, who the Pirates beat by 30 points. The title of the papers the next day read "Couch outduels Eastwood" as Leslie Co. came back from a 12 point deficit and won 28-20. Caudill was a sophomore that year, and had few carries.

Plus, the Belfry vs Prestonsburg game in which the Pirates were the defending AA Champs was in '04 at Vipperman, and it was a whale of a game. Doug Howard had 200 yards rushing and 3 TDs including the one in overtime, plus 12-15 tackles. It was the most dominating performance I'd ever seen in a high school football game on both sides of the ball.

^It's kind of ironic, but the fact that Estill Co. beat Russell like that in 2003 is kind of what made Belfry schedule the Engineers in the Pike Co. Bowl in 2004. Estill had a lot of starters returning and we expected a great game.

Belfry had lost their entire offensive line (OTs - Josh Cullop & Matt Marcum; Gs Phillip Varney & Jordan Clevinger; C - Mitch Case), TE - Zane Smith, WR - Kurt Kendrick, and QB Paul Howard. Most of these guys were two-year starters.

So all the Pirates had back was Gary Childers - FB, and HBs David Jones & Doug Howard.

The final score was 42-14 in favor of Belfry and it could have been a lot worse. Howard had 7 carries 232 yards and 3 TDs & Jones had 5 carries 150 yards & 3 TDs. This team did lead Belfry to their 2nd consecutive championship so they were likely better than we anticipated, but at the time we were expecting a nail-biter.
